The Fungi World (389) : Root Rot

Description

Root rot is an approximately 20 cm. large fungus that infects wounds on roots or tree trunks.

Insects that feed on roots and underground root contact between trees, are the primary reasons of this fungus to spread and results nearly almost in mortality of the host tree.

This fungus can even kill half of a pinewood !
